Brand USA taps Marriott as official hotel partner for ‘United Stories’ campaign
Brand USA has tapped Marriott International as official hotel sponsor for the marketing agency’s latest inbound marketing campaign.
Marriott is checking in for United Stories, which aims to inspire travelers to visit the US through visual storytelling efforts.
The campaign, which launched earlier this year, showcases human stories of the people and places across the US, following the journeys of content creators, storytellers, and influencers.
"Marriott’s strong international brand recognition makes them an ideal partner to expand the reach of this campaign," said Tom Garzilli, chief marketing officer of Brand USA.
"Our partnership will help deliver these inspiring stories to an even larger population of international travelers, extending the United Stories campaign to millions of people around the world."
Marriott’s recently rebranded guest loyalty program Bonvoy will be integrated within the United Stories campaign to generate awareness of the program as Marriott hosts the featured influencers and content creators at hotels across the US.
The United Stories mobile content lab launched in January this year and has so far traveled to nine US states and territories, from Alaska to Puerto Rico.
